A: The cost of a private ADHD assessment can vary widely however typically ranges from ₤ 400 to ₤ 1200, depending upon the service provider and specific requirements of the assessment.

Q5: How long does a private assessment take?
A: The real assessment might take in between 1 to 3 hours, however the whole process, consisting of follow-up appointments and reports, can take a few weeks.
